Puzzle (1000pc) New Yorker : Art Shop Wet/Dry Erase Markers A brave but dim warriorThe view through the store front window of an eclectic art shop shows us the perfect place to pick up some paint supplies, carved sculptures, or some original works of art. An art student negotiates for some paint brushes with the store clerk at the back counter. A cover for the New Yorker by Artist Robert Kraus, originally published on January 4th, 1964. Details Pieces: 1000 Finished Size: 19. 25" x 26. 625" Artist: Robert Kraus
